Motorists using Saundersfoot harbour’s car park have shared their anger at being caught out by the facility’s new ANPR camera system, which is operating 24 hours a day, with many also highlighting confusion over a grace period for those entering the area<br/>Drivers entering the seaside car park have been warned to be on the watch out if they’re thinking of pulling up to enjoy the seaside view for a short while, as a newly introduced enforcement system in operation, could see them caught out with a £100 fine, with parking enforcement now undertaken and managed by Britannia Parking.<br/>“There is a new system in operation and if you’re using the car park, please make sure you purchase a ticket!” warned county councillor for the village’s south ward Cllr Chris Williams recently.<br/>Anyone issued with a fine has the option to raise a dispute or any mitigating circumstances with the firm directly, with contact details for Britannia Parking included on each of the enforcement signs around the car park.<br/>However, many boat users have queried whether there is a grace period to gain access to their moorings. Some have sought clarification to be told by harbour staff that it is 20 minutes, whilst others insist that if your vehicle enters the car park for longer than 10 minutes, without purchasing a ticket, you will receive notice of a hefty fine in the post.<br/>“I have asked more than once for a simple answer to a simple question - how long is the ‘grace period’ the harbour has agreed with the parking company so we can all know if you have one minute to drop or collect someone for work or if you have five?” one local resident posted on Facebook.<br/>“What about guests driving to the marine centre to drop off their luggage when they check in. The charge is to ‘use the car park’ even if you don’t park. <br/>“That’s what will make the company thousands of pounds this summer and ruin a lot of holidays when visitors receive their surprise ticket or tickets on returning home.<br/>“Anyone launching boats, fuelling boats, collecting trailers, dropping off kayaks, picking up workers at the end of the day etc are all money making opportunities with this new charge.<br/>“I feel most for the older people or those with mobility issues who drive down late in the evening and purchase fish and chips - to take away. They now have to pay to park. It’s all just an opportunity for money now. Greed!”

A police presence remains at a Carmarthenshire School today following the stabbing incident yesterday.<br/>The incident at Ysgol Dyffryn Amman on Wednesday (April 25) in which three people were injured, has seen a teenage girl remain in custody after being arrested on suspicion of attempted murder. <br/>Two teachers and a teenage pupil were taken to hospital with stab wounds, which were not life-threatening. <br/>All three victims have now been discharged from hospital, having been treated for knife injuries.<br/>Officers will be at the school throughout the day as the CID-led investigation progresses.<br/>Carmarthenshire Superintendent Ross Evans said: “As can be expected with an incident as serious as this, there will continue to be a police presence at the school throughout the day today. <br/>“Officers at the scene will be looking for evidence to assist the investigation, while other specialist teams will analyse any information submitted through our dedicated web page.<br/>“We understand the level of concern in the community as people try to process the incident.<br/>We urge anyone affected by yesterday’s events to seek support, and not to share any videos, photos or information that might cause further distress to pupils or parents at the school.<br/>“We continue to work with Carmarthenshire County Council and other agencies as they provide support to those affected by yesterday’s events.”<br/>Anyone with information that could help officers with their investigation is asked to report it to Dyfed-Powys Police through the dedicated Public Portal. <br/>

Work to save Tenby Golf Club’s course from further erosion is underway, although some have labelled the plans as a ‘scar’ on the seaside town’s South Beach.<br/>Known as the ‘birthplace of Welsh Golf’ Tenby’s links golf course established in 1888, has over many years, and even more so in recent times, suffered from the ongoing effects of coastal erosion and storm damage at points along its interface with South Beach.<br/>Despite the erection of some ‘soft defences’ at the foot of the dunes, the actions of ‘mother nature’ has now impacted the course to such an extent that parts of adjacent holes are being lost to the erosion.<br/>Two years ago, the Golf Club submitted plans to the Pembrokeshire Coast National Park Authority with proposals to construct a ‘coastal defence project’ to protect the course situated alongside from further erosion.<br/>The application proposed the erection of a ‘temporary coastal defence system’ incorporating gabion baskets and ‘mattresses’ made of steel frames and filled with stone, to be set out in front and laid on top of the existing dune system for an approximate length of 200 metres, to protect the dunes and golf course adjacent to them from storm damage and erosion, for a period of up to 10 years.<br/>The plans were submitted by STRI (acting as the Club’s agent) who are specialists in sports and golf course development, construction, and reconstruction.<br/>Work has finally got underway this month, towards the Penally end of the beach and dunes, however one resident of the village which the golf course encompasses, has been left less than impressed at the early stages of the plans progressing.<br/>“This is the current works being carried out by the Tenby Golf Club members for the sum of £120,000, but in my humble opinion it's a scar on a precious Tenby/Penally visitor asset,” said Penally villager Dave Laming.<br/>Members of Tenby Civic Society also expressed several concerns at the time the application was approved by PCNPA as to the impact on the character of the beach and the locality.<br/>“The South Beach is still a natural beach backed by dunes, but the proposal will make it look more like a man made environment,” said Harry Gardiner from the Civic Society.<br/>“Over the years, damaged by the sea, the caissons would be very unattractive - would they be removed then?” he added.<br/><br/><br/><br/><br/><br/>

Tenby Town Council are pushing forward with plans to develop a venue’s vacant cafe into a ‘Community Hub’.<br/>Plans for what will feature at the hub, which will occupy the empty premises at the front of the De Valence Pavilion on Upper Frog Street, are sketchy, but the Town Clerk has said that the planned facility will introduce some essential services for the community.<br/>In the Town Council’s annual report for 2023/24 under the ‘plans for the future’ banner, it states that one of the key focuses will be on delivering a ‘front facing office’ to meet the needs of the community.<br/>As part of this plan, the Town Council has been progressing plans to make its own office more accessible by relocating within the existing De Valence building, by creating a welcoming community hub.<br/>Details have been sketchy over what exactly the hub will feature, with recent discussions involving councillors and representatives from the De Valence CIC trust being taken behind closed doors, due to the ‘disclosure of commercially sensitive information’ according to the Town Council’s recent agendas.<br/>The Town Clerk Andrew Davies told the Observer: “The council have been working closely with social and commercial partners to provide a multi-purpose Community Hub that will benefit both residents and visitors to Tenby. <br/>“This initiative will provide better public access to council staff, improved public and working space and some additional essential services for the Town.<br/>“Plans are at a mature but sensitive stage at the moment and final agreements have not yet been completed. Until then it is in the interests of all partners that details remain embargoed. <br/>“However, rest assured that the Council are working hard to close negotiations as quickly as practicable and look forward to providing you and the public with more details in the near future. <br/>“We cannot provide you with a more accurate timeline at the moment as we are beholden to various solicitors for the completion of legal drafting.”<br/>Speculation has mounted that the new hub could include some form of banking services for the seaside town, after the news that the last bank in Tenby HSBC would be closing, with a confirmation date now given as August.<br/>County councillor for the South ward Cllr Sam Skyrme-Blackhall announced over a year ago now that she was in ‘discussions’ that could lead to new banking services for Tenby.<br/>She said revealed at the time that talks were ‘ongoing’ - but the scheme she said was ‘backed by a major player in the market’ could see a new service open in Tenby that would also provide access to cash and deposit services for businesses and new banking services for the whole community. <br/>Since then however Tenby Post Office has stepped-up to fill the banking void for the town, offering a comprehensive list of vital business and personal banking services available to the community, seven-days-a-week.<br/>The De Valence cafe has been unoccupied since a Caribbean eatery left the premises last year.

Work will begin tomorrow (April 24) to plug part of Tenby’s leaky harbour!<br/>Water leaks developed around the harbour and on the road surface of Penniless Cove Hill leading down to the car park, around the time the operation took place to lift the boats back into the water almost two weeks ago (April 11).<br/>Welsh Water are due to tackle the matter, with repairs to the harbour estate to take place between Wednesday, April 24 and Friday, April 26.<br/>Works to Penniless Cove Hill will commence evening of Thursday the 25th, with the roadway set to be closed to all traffic while the repair is undertaken.
